7.9 The Revelation of the Pyramids Feb. 10, 2010 The Revelation of the Pyramids IMDb: 7.9 2010 102 min 70 views For centuries, the Great Pyramids have fascinated Mankind. Patrice Pooyard’s The Revelation Of The Pyramids reveals what lies behind the ... Documentary